Shifting the operating frequency of the piezoceramic electroacoustic transducer langevin type using passive cooling methods

The object of research: the shift resonant frequency piezoceramic electroacoustic transducer Langevin type depending on shape back plate.
 Investigated problem: relationship between changes in plate with oscillating system. Search quantitative contribution to each modifications: shape, diameter, thickness, weight main scientific results: vibration modes a horizontal and vertical radiator ribs were obtained. graphs change diameter thickness tail are presented. It is established, that effects resonance much less than mass.
 area practical use research designing passive cooling method.
 Innovative technological product: guidelines for choosing plates decreasing heating temperature, keeping frequency.
 Scope innovative scope application transducer: underwater acoustics, ultrasonic equipment, engine, piezotransformer, medical rock drilling devices.
